55 class GLRenderer : public QGLWidget { |
55 class GLRenderer : public QGLWidget { |
56 Q_OBJECT |
56 Q_OBJECT |
57 |
57 |
58 PROPERTY (bool, drawOnly, setDrawOnly) |
58 PROPERTY (bool, drawOnly, setDrawOnly) |
59 PROPERTY (double, zoom, setZoom) |
59 PROPERTY (double, zoom, setZoom) |
60 PROPERTY (LDOpenFile*, file, setFile) |
|
61 READ_PROPERTY (bool, picking, setPicking) |
60 READ_PROPERTY (bool, picking, setPicking) |
|
61 DECLARE_PROPERTY (LDOpenFile*, file, setFile) |
62 DECLARE_PROPERTY (EditMode, editMode, setEditMode) |
62 DECLARE_PROPERTY (EditMode, editMode, setEditMode) |
63 |
63 |
64 public: |
64 public: |
65 enum Camera { Top, Front, Left, Bottom, Back, Right, Free }; |
65 enum Camera { Top, Front, Left, Bottom, Back, Right, Free }; |
66 enum ListType { NormalList, PickList, BFCFrontList, BFCBackList }; |
66 enum ListType { NormalList, PickList, BFCFrontList, BFCBackList }; |